Key concepts
3 concepts
- 1
A good weight transfer involves starting with your weight on your back foot and shifting it towards the shot direction during the swing.
- 2
Combining weight transfer with body rotation allows the racket to travel a longer distance towards the target, improving the contact point and control.
- 3
Vertical work involves generating force from low to high for topspin shots or from high to low for slice shots, utilizing leg drive and body movement.
